Paysafe Limited (“Paysafe”) (NYSE: PSFE) (PSFE.WS) is a leading payments platform with an extensive track record of serving merchants and consumers in the global entertainment sectors. Its core purpose is to enable businesses and consumers to connect and transact seamlessly through industry-leading capabilities in payment processing, digital wallet, and online cash solutions. With over 25 years of online payment experience, an annualized transactional volume of $140 billion in 2023, and approximately 3,200 employees located in 12+ countries, Paysafe connects businesses and consumers across 260 payment types in over 40 currencies around the world. Delivered through an integrated platform, Paysafe solutions are geared toward mobile-initiated transactions, real-time analytics and the convergence between brick-and-mortar and online payments.

We are currently seeking a highly motivated and talented Information Security Risk and Compliance Manager to join the IT & Information Security Risk and Compliance team.

 

The ideal candidate will help support Paysafe security assessments and audit programs (PCI DSS, SOC 2, ISAE3402, Internal Audit projects, SOX, etc.), follow-up through remediation of audit issues, risk assessments, perform compliance assurance reviews, establish standard operating processes to support ongoing compliance including reporting to senior management.

 

The potential candidate needs to be able to work in an international team set up (EU, North America, India, Latin America) and ideally having experience of managing PCI/SOC 2/ISAE assessments, and similar such assessments. The candidate should be a fast learner with the ability to refine their skills and contribute towards enabling the Information Technology and Security teams deliver compliance continuity and help manage technology and security risks within the organization.

 

What to expect:

  • Support the Paysafe external third-party and internal security audits and security compliance reviews (including but not limited to: PCI DSS 4.0, SOC Type 2, ISAE3402, Internal Audit projects, SOX, etc.).
  • Help to maintain Paysafe’s security framework (including Paysafe IT Control Framework) and ensure it is consistent with the business mandate, applicable legislation and certifications.
  • Support company-wide IT & Security Assessments for various Paysafe products and services.
  • Contribute to building and maintaining Paysafe Security Risk and Compliance programs.
  • Support Paysafe’s business units in their ability to adopt innovative solutions and technology towards delivering a data secure environment both internally and externally.
  • Liaise with cross-functional teams to provide consulting as SME on security compliance requirements and practices.
  • Produce management reports, prepare and support with presentations for Committee and Board meetings.
  • Prepare and support reporting to the internal Infosec organization, including weekly meeting minutes, ad-hoc meetings and workshop minutes.
  • Support and track KPI/KRI reporting for the risk and compliance function.

 

To be successful you need to have:

  • Bachelor’s degree in Information Technology, Security, Computer Science or relevant area.
  • Ideally 4-6 years of experience within Information Technology, Security and/or Internal Audit with focus on Governance, Risk and Compliance.
  • Experience in PCI DSS, SOC Type 2, ISAE3402 is essential.
  • Relevant certifications in the areas such as CISA, CISM, CISSP are preferred.
  • Fluent in English (speaking and writing).
